A Simple Key For c programming assignment help Unveiled



Is that then the time it will require to know C++? Perhaps, but then again, that's the timescale we must envisage to grow to be far better designers and programmers. If a remarkable transform of how we operate and think of creating methods isn't really our aim, then why trouble to discover a brand new language? When compared with time necessary to discover how to Perform the piano well or to become fluent inside a overseas (organic) language, Mastering a completely new and distinctive programming language and programming type is not hard. For additional observations about Finding out C++ see D&E or possibly a Notice from comp.lang.c++ that I wrote a while back. Figuring out C is actually a prerequisite for Finding out C++, proper?

We thoroughly vet them to verify they have quickly payouts, a record of reliability, and high quality customer guidance, prior to listing them below. This means you'll have a terrific gaming experience The very first time and for years to come back.

Our gurus are available 24×7 globally to take care of difficulties of users. Simply just connect to us; therefore we guarantee users that they may learn our solutions a lot more than gratifying.

] I've commented (negatively) about Java buzz and ascribed much of Java's accomplishment to internet marketing. One example is, see my HOPL-3 paper. These days (2010), the statements designed about Java are more fact primarily based and less gratuitously derogative about choices. This was not generally so. As an example, compare the initial 1995 Java white paper with the variations you discover on the internet (in some cases labelled "the original Java whitepaper"); web site sixty nine could be a superb spot to start out. Java is just not platform independent; it is a platform. Like Home windows, It's really a proprietary industrial System. That is certainly, you can create programs for Home windows/Intel or Java/JVM, As well as in each situation you're creating code for just a platform owned by an individual Company and tweaked for the business benefit of that corporation. It's been identified which you can generate packages in almost any language for the JVM and connected working units facilities. Having said that, the JVM, etc., are greatly biased in favor of Java. It is nowhere around getting a standard moderately language-neutral VM/OS. Personally, I am going to keep on with reasonably moveable C++ for many of the type of function I do think most about and use many different languages for The remainder. What do you think of C#?

"But anyone from SCO claimed that they own C++"; is always that not so? It is really entire garbage. I saw that job interview. The SCO male Obviously experienced no clue what C++ was, referring to it as "the C++ languages". At most, SCO might very own a 15-year old and critically out-of-date Variation of Cfront - my primary C++ compiler. I was mindful not to patent or trademark something to accomplish with C++. That's 1 explanation we create basic "C++" and not "C++(tm)". The C++ common is unencumbered of patents - the committee carefully checked that also. Where by did the title "C++" come from?

Cfront was a standard compiler that did total syntax and semantic examining of your C++ supply. For that, it experienced an entire parser, created image tables, and crafted a complete inner tree illustration of each course, operate, and so forth. It also did some resource amount optimization on its inside tree representation of C++ constructs just before outputting C. The Edition that created C, did not rely upon C for almost any sort checking. It just used C being an assembler. The resulting code was uncompromisingly quick. To find out more, see D&E. Did you actually not realize what you have been performing?

Implementers are frequently increasing their compilers, libraries, and tools. The final 5 years have witnessed really important advancements in high quality. This is certainly what most immediately and most immediatly helps individuals; that, as well as the host of proprietary and open source libraries and applications which can be repeatedly remaining produced by the C++ Local community. See my C++ site for illustrations. The 1st ISO C++ standard was ratified in 1998. The following Variation C++11, is total and shipping. Yow will discover papers describing C++eleven on my publications webpage and all documents relating to The brand new standard within the ISO C++ committee's home webpages.

Also, "producing just pure Object-oriented code" is not amongst my beliefs; see my OOPSLA keynote Why C++ is not only an Item-Oriented Programming Language. If you would like turn into a superior C++ programmer and don't have a couple of months to spare, focus on C++ and the principles it embodies. How do I get started Finding out C++?

Considering that then, GotW has been built available to the final C++ public as a regular element of the Internet newsgroup comp.lang.c++.moderated, exactly where yow will discover Every single new issue's issues and answers (and a great deal of intriguing discussion). Utilizing C++ effectively is vital at PeerDirect for many of the very same factors it is important in your business, if Probably to achieve various plans. We occur to create techniques softwareo for distributed databases and database replicationoin which business challenges including dependability, basic safety, portability, effectiveness, and several Other individuals are make-or-split concerns. The computer software we create needs to be able to be ported across a variety of compilers and functioning programs; it has to be Risk-free and sturdy within the presence of databases transaction deadlocks and communications interruptions and programming more helpful hints exceptions; and It really is utilized by prospects to manage very small databases sitting inside sensible playing cards and pop devices or on PalmOS and WinCE products, by means of to departmental Windows NT and Linux and Solaris servers, as a result of to massively parallel Oracle back-finishes for Internet servers and knowledge warehouseso Using the identical program, precisely the same trustworthiness, the identical code. Now that's a portability and trustworthiness challenge, as we creep up on 50 % a million limited, noncomment traces of code.

Coursera gives universal entry to the planet’s very best education and learning, partnering with leading universities and businesses to supply classes online.

I believe It will be a very good matter with the C/C++ community should they were. That is, In the event the C/C++ incompatibilities have been systematically and absolutely removed Which long term evolution was arranged so as to forestall new incompatibilities from emerging. No matter if which is probable is another matter. My primary point is always that The present C/C++ incompatibilities are "incidents of history" which have no elementary motives guiding them (nevertheless all of them "appeared like a good idea at time" to some knowledgeable and well-this means folks). The C/C++ incompatibilities give no Added benefits to your Local community at large, induce critical difficulties to a substantial portion on the C/C++ Group, and could - with wonderful difficulty - be eliminated. For a far more in-depth presentation of my views on C/C++ compatibility, see the series of papers I wrote relating to this: B.

Considering that the compound assignment operators also return the worth just after mutation, the next are equal for primitive types:

In a natural way, contacting C++ a legacy language displays a bias (see legacy code). That aside, folks tend to be thinking about Java or C# whenever they question such a matter. I will likely not Examine C++ to These languages, but I can indicate that "modern" isn't going to automatically mean "greater", and that each Java and C# are rooted in nineteen find more eighties fashion OOP to an excellent bigger extent than early C++ is. Given that 1987 or so, the main focus of growth the C++ language and its linked programming types are already the usage of templates, static polymorphism, generic programming, and multiparadigm programming. This really is way outside of the scope of the Considerably-hyped proprietary languages. A different critical change is the fact that C++ supports consumer-described sorts to the same extent as developed-in sorts. This - Particularly together with the use of templates, constructors, and destructors - enables the C++ programmer to use programming and design and style procedures that (IMO) are more Innovative than what's supported inside the languages with which C++ is most often as opposed; e.

Staying made redundant, but requested to perform contract operate just after ending -- how need to I negotiate my contracting price?

Leave a Reply

Your email address will not be published. Required fields are marked *